Tom from SWISCO responded:
Ah, perfect. I'm glad you weighed your sash, our S152-7 would be far too heavy. There are a couple options ahead of you. Basically, you want to divide the sash weight among how many springs you have. Since you have an 18 pound sash and 4 springs, you'd ideally want a spring that carries 4.5 pounds.

The bad news is, no such Series 152 spring is made. The closest we have is the S152-4, four of which could carry 16 pounds, and the S152-5, four of which can carry 20 pounds. The S152-5 is probably the better bet, but it may be too strong. You may ultimately want to consider just two S152-9 springs, two of which comfortably carry an 18 pound sash. You would use one on each side.
